If the roots are in the ratio 2:3, then the equation in factored form can be written as<br>
{{{y = a(x-2n)(x-3n)}}}<br>
Expanding....<br>
{{{y = a(x^2-5nx+6n^2) = ax^2-5anx+6an^2}}}<br>
Then<br>
{{{6b^2 = 6(-5an)^2 = 6(25a^2n^2) = 150a^2n^2}}}
and
{{{25ac = 25(a)(6an^2) = 150a^2n^2}}}<br>
